There are symptoms that are accompanied by food allergies, however the symptoms of food allergies usually don’t include sneezing, a runny nose, or congestion. Symptoms of food allergies can include difficulty breathing, wheezing, and hives. Food allergy symptoms come on very soon after a child eats some food that he or she is allergic to; usually within minutes or hours. Did you know that once it is discovered that your child has a food allergy it is essential that food labels are read very carefully. This is because the food that your child is allergic to might be a key ingredient of many other foods. In addition, it is advisable that when going to restaurants with your children that you ask how the chef prepares certain dishes. That way your child will most likely not get sick while eating at a restaurant. Moreover, it might be helpful to keep a diary of which foods your children eat if they begin to develop food allergies.
